中南民族大学c语言报告,中南民族大学信C语言实验报告.doc
中南民族大學信C語言實驗報告
中南民族大學管理學院
學生實驗報告
課程名稱: C語言程序設計
姓 名:微博@song-style是壞學長
學 號:
年 級: 2011
專 業:信息管理與信息系統
指導教師:
實驗地點:管理學院綜合實驗室
2011 學年至20 12 學年度第 2 學期
目 錄
實驗一 熟悉C開發環境和C程序的上機步驟
實驗二 基本數據類型及數據的輸入輸出
實驗三 運算符及表達式
實驗四 順序結構程序設計
實驗五 選擇結構程序設計
實驗六 循環結構程序設計
實驗七 數組及其應用
實驗八 函數及其應用
實驗九 指針及其應用
微博@song-style是壞學長
實驗(一) 熟悉C開發環境和C程序的上機步驟
實驗時間: 2012.4.2 同組人員:
實驗目的
1、 了解 Turbo C++ 3.0 編譯系統,熟悉各菜單的功能,掌系統上編輯、編譯、連接和運行一個 C 程序的方法。2、 通過調試、運行簡單的 C 程序,初步了解 C 語言源程序的特點。1. 編寫一個 C 程序,求一個圓的面積。
2. 編寫程序求任意三個數中的最大值求一個圓的面積求任意三個數中的最大值#include
#include
main()
{
float a,b,c,d,area;
scanf("%f %f %f",&a,&b,&c);
d=1.0/2*(a+b+c);
area=sqrt(d*(d-a)*(d-b)*(d-c));
printf("a=%7.2f, b=%7.2f, d=%7.2f\n",a,b,c,d);
printf("area=%7.2f\n",area);
}#include
main()
{ int max(int x,int y,int z);
int a,b,c,d;
scanf("%d %d %d",&a,&b,&c);
d=max(a,b,c);
printf("max=%d\n",d);
}
int max(int x,int y,int z)
{
int u;
if(x>y&&x>z) u=x;
if(y>x&&y>z) u=y;
else u=z;
return(u);
}
調試程序。
程序運行結果正常。
實驗結果分析
1、經驗算,程序運行結果正確。
2、編寫C語言程序的時候需要細心的操作,即使一點小小的錯誤程序也極可能達不到最初的目的
3、截圖及具體分析:
(輸入3 4 5)程序運行結果正確。(輸入45 25 458)程序運行結果正確。
指導教師評閱
實驗態度:不認真( ),較認真( ),認真( )
實驗目的:不明確( ),較明確( ),明確( )
實驗內容:不完整( ),較完整( ),完整( )
實驗步驟:混亂( ),較清晰( ),清晰( )
實驗結果:錯誤( ),基本正確( ),正確( )
實驗結果分析:無( ),不充分( ),較充分( ),充分( )
其它補充:
總評成績:
評閱教師(簽字):
評閱時間:
實驗(二) 基本數據類型及數據的輸入輸出
實驗時間: 2012.4.9 同組人員:
實驗目的
1. 了解 C 語言的數據類型,掌握整型、字符型、實型變量定義的方法、賦值的方法。
2.掌握常用的輸入輸出函數的使用方法,掌握各種格式說明符的功能并能熟練使用3.進一步熟悉 C 程序的編輯、編譯和運行的過程。1.調試運行教材例 3.1-3.7,深入理解 C 語言的數據類型。2.編程實現課本第 67 頁習題 3.7 和 3.8。#define PRICE 30
#include
main()
{
int num,total;
num=10;
total=num*PRICE;
printf("total=%d\n",total);
}#include
main()
{
int a,b,c,d;
unsigned u;
a=12;b=-24;u=10;
c=a+u;d=b+u;
pr
總結
以上是生活随笔為你收集整理的中南民族大学c语言报告,中南民族大学信C语言实验报告.doc的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: c语言抬起按键,c语言获得键盘的按键
- 下一篇: 关于c语言的符号常量以下叙述中正确的是,